TEHRAN — Iranians celebrated the Nature Day, also known as Sizdah Bedar, on Sunday nationwide by spending the day outside in the nature.
As a deep-rooted and long-standing tradition, Iranians usually spend the last day of Noruz holidays (starting on March 21) in the nature next to streams or rivers in meadows or forests after 12 days of festivities to mark the end of the joyous occasion by spending the day outside and doing recreational activities collectively.
Gathering in big or small groups, families usually choose a nice idyllic spot to set up a camp or have a picnic, make lunch, and play outdoor games as a perfect ending to a perfect holiday.Tehran Times / Mehran Riazi
